From 8fc57a99329f55a931fec5b97ffd7e28adb99f58 Mon Sep 17 00:00:00 2001 From: Andrej Rode Date: Tue, 7 Jan 2025 16:52:40 +0100 Subject: [PATCH] docs: Automatically document __init__() members of classes --- docs/conf.py |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/docs/conf.py b/docs/conf.py index c824651..ad06454 100644 --- a/docs/conf.py +++ b/docs/conf.py @@ -14,3 +14,11 @@ author=config.author project=config.name + +def skip(app, what, name, obj, would_skip, options): + if name == "__init__": + return False + return would_skip + +def setup(app): + app.connect("autodoc-skip-member", skip)